Diagnosing an air conditioner that was not cooling
The Freeport customer called A Superior Mechanical because the home was not cooling properly. A loss of cooling can come from airflow restrictions, electrical failures, controls, compressor problems, refrigerant issues, or several other causes, so an accurate diagnosis matters before parts are replaced.
Our licensed HVAC technicians inspected the system and traced the problem to service valves that were losing refrigerant. The team explained the findings and the recommended repair, and the customer approved the quoted work.
Replacing the failed service valves addressed the documented source of refrigerant loss instead of relying on a temporary recharge alone.
Leaking service valves replaced and cooling restored
Service valves are part of the refrigerant circuit at the outdoor air-conditioning unit. When those components leak, the system can lose refrigerant, reduce cooling capacity, run longer, and place additional stress on the equipment. Adding refrigerant without correcting the leak would not address the underlying problem.
The technicians replaced the failed service valves and completed the approved repair. After the refrigerant-side work and completion checks, the customer's cooling was restored. Schedule service when an air conditioner blows warm air, runs continuously, cannot maintain the thermostat setting, develops ice, makes unfamiliar sounds, trips breakers, or shows signs of oily residue near refrigerant components. Prompt attention can help prevent a small failure from developing into a more disruptive repair.
